Le mode veille consomme autant de batterie que lorsque l'ordinateur portable est utilisé

10

J'utilise Ubuntu 17.10 sur un Lenovo X1 Carbon 6th gen. En fermant le couvercle ou en mettant l'ordinateur portable en veille manuellement, je remarque que la batterie se vide aussi rapidement que lorsque je l'utilise. L'ordinateur portable chauffe si je le transporte dans une pochette pendant le sommeil. Le bouton d'alimentation et la LED rouge du ThinkPad à l'arrière de l'écran clignotent, indiquant que le mode de suspension est activé.

Un conseil pour rendre le mode veille plus efficace? Je ne veux pas arrêter et redémarrer mon ordinateur chaque fois que je dois le transporter.

remaufensois
la source
On dirait qu'il ne dort pas du tout mais reste allumé avec le couvercle fermé. Il s'agit du répertoire par défaut de certaines installations, de sorte que la boîte fonctionne avec un moniteur externe et un clavier avec le couvercle fermé.
WinEunuuchs2Unix
1
@ WinEunuuchs2Unix, OP a déclaré que "le bouton d'alimentation et la LED rouge ThinkPad à l'arrière de l'écran clignotent". Ils ne le font pas lorsque vous avez configuré la machine pour ne rien faire lorsque le couvercle est fermé, ce que j'ai.
Rainer Blome
@RainerBlome Le fait qu'il surchauffe à l'intérieur du sac pour ordinateur portable et que la batterie s'éteint indique qu'il ne dort pas / n'est pas suspendu. Vous pourriez avoir raison et c'est vraiment endormi / suspendu.
WinEunuuchs2Unix
J'ai un problème similaire sur un Lenovo T460, seulement au cours des 6 derniers mois, j'ai commencé à remarquer ce problème. Contrairement à OP, mon ordinateur portable ne surchauffe pas en mode veille, l'alimentation est épuisée. Je suis aussi le 16.04.
pyCthon

Réponses:

8

Je pourrais résoudre le problème. Je répondrai à ma propre question en espérant que cela aide toute personne confrontée au même problème.

Le Lenovo X1 Carbon 6th gen utilise un nouvel état de veille (Si03, Windows Modern Standby) au lieu de l'état de veille S3 traditionnel. Linux ne prend pas en charge ce nouvel état.

La solution de contournement présentée ici a bien fonctionné: https://delta-xi.net/#056

remaufensois
la source
11
Veuillez écrire le travail autour. Le lien n'est pas une bonne réponse si le lien disparaît.
user68186
1
Vous pouvez en parler avec Ubuntu. La recherche de "Si03" dans leur outil de suivi des problèmes ( bugs.launchpad.net/ubuntu?field.searchtext=si03 ) ne donne aucun résultat.
Rainer Blome
1
Wow, est-ce que cela a fonctionné pour vous? Bien qu'il s'agisse d'un simple patch, ce niveau d'intrusion semble plutôt impliqué pour la plupart des correctifs ubuntu.
Mittenchops
Dans Ubuntu, il existe de nombreuses solutions de contournement, comme il se doit, car Linux est une technologie supérieure. Je suis maintenant sur Win10 depuis des mois pour des raisons professionnelles et je peux signaler qu'aucun mode de veille ne fonctionne avec Microsoft Windows après avoir effacé Windows installé en usine. Ainsi, sans une infusion magique spéciale de Lenovo dans Windows, Modern Standby ne fonctionne pas - du tout -. Comme d'habitude, Microsoft propose un produit inférieur. Microsoft a même fait fondre ce gars Affichage: forums.lenovo.com/t5/ThinkPad-X-Series-Laptops/…
Le correctif dans le lien est mort, vous pouvez utiliser le correctif ici gist.github.com/ahaggart/8f2ccf83fc725f2df6ab6299f9ab11a3
Jiahao Cai
1

Exécutez manuellement:

systemctl suspend -i

Dans mon T470, pour une raison quelconque, lorsque vous fermez le couvercle, c'est comme si vous éteigniez simplement l'écran, mais pas vraiment le suspendre, bien qu'un dmesg montre que le noyau prend en charge les états Sx corrects.

Alex. S.
la source